Technical Problem

The silicon-based OLED technology faces challenges in achieving higher PPI due to limitations in pixel circuit capacitance, driving circuit area and power consumption, threshold voltage drift compensation, and system-level bandwidth and power consumption, which hinder the development of high-resolution displays.

Method used

The display substrate employs capacitance multiplexing, where one storage capacitor corresponds to multiple pixel units, and a pixel circuit drives a group of pixel units, including a driving circuit, data writing, storage, and sensing circuits, with a light-emitting control circuit applying driving current to each unit at different times, reducing transistor and capacitor density and optimizing power consumption.

Benefits of technology

This approach enhances display quality by maintaining voltage stability, reducing chip area and power consumption, and improving resolution while addressing threshold voltage drift, thus enabling higher PPI displays.
